Trump correctly pointed out that if current precedent regarding abortion were to be overturned by the Supreme Court that it would not make abortion illegal across the country.<\/p>\n<p>If the big three cases <i>Roe v. Wade<\/i>, <i>Doe v. Bolton<\/i>, and <i>Planned Parenthood v. Casey<\/i>, were to be overturned in the future the result would not be the end of \u201ca woman\u2019s right to choose.\u201d Decisions about abortion law would return to the states. State legislators and governors would listen to their constituents and propose legislation that matches the preferences of their constituents.<\/p>\n<p>That is why Democrats are so worried about a future Supreme Court going a different way.
